About this course

THIS PROGRAMME IS ONLY AVAILABLE TO SCOTTISH, REST OF UK AND REPUBLIC OF IRELAND DOMICILED APPLICANTS

Dental Hygienist/Therapists are highly skilled professionals who promote good dental health care as part of a team - providing preventative, periodontal & restorative therapies in adults & children's teeth, through clinical treatment and education.

This exciting and challenging programme is taught in Glasgow Dental Hospital, Glasgow Caledonian University and a number of outreach centres. The Dental School’s clinical skills laboratories have superb facilities and state of the art teaching technologies.
